Output 466616587ada78f5a4e2dcc26fca371b7baaa1afcd933f10a4ae2523c9256304:118

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 e66aacbe7e4cec5fad9ce4ce6a2d5b35b5252f6a
address
bc1que42e0n7fnk9ltvuun8x5t2mxk6j2tm2sk6w2n
transaction
466616587ada78f5a4e2dcc26fca371b7baaa1afcd933f10a4ae2523c9256304